Description

 The LUX-ZEPLIN (LZ) detector will begin its science run in 2020.  The search for WIMPs with this liquid xenon time projection chamber will be put in the broader context of other direct dark matter searches, and efforts by the LZ collaboration to ensure the reaching of our sensitivity goals will be discussed. We will then survey the sensitivity reach of LZ, and start thinking about what WIMP searches to do after that.
